As a result, the beginning steps of many processes may be repeated within the same page or across the Lib Guide as a whole so that users would be able to understand the entire process of implementing a function within Marc Edit without having to consult other guides to know where to begin.

Some of these validations include cross-category validations that can only be run on full PEIMS submissions; others are specific to the different subcategories and categories of the collection.

(NOTE that you do not have to use the Conversion feature in order to use the tool for validation--any TEDS-compliant XML file can be validated via the tool.) It performs the validations for ALL of the XSD files using validations from Texas Education Data Standards (TEDS) Section 3 and SOME of the TEDS Section 5 (primary key check) validations.

The tool contains all of the validations that are practical to run at the local level on submissions that may be either partial or complete.

The tool allows user to convert data from spreadsheet format to XML (for limited data sets).

It also allows users to validate their XML files before loading to TSDS.

In practice, form validation is a complex technical and user experience challenge, and it requires a substantial amount of Java Script programming.

Fortunately, as with most web site features that cry out for Java Script, there's an excellent j Query Validation plugin available.There's two fundamentally different ways to do form validation: Server-side validation is the most robust, in that it can't be bypassed by disabling Java Script or otherwise modifying the front-end code, and it is important when you are submitting information directly into a business-critical database with strict requirements. First, it is only performed after the form is submitted, and must wait for a response from the server, so the user experience is not great.Second, it requires that the back-end code be customized to meet the needs of each form.Webvanta uses primarily client-side validation for public forms.Usually, any information submitted is reviewed by an administrator in any case, and what's most important is that the user have a good experience. Java Script observers are placed on each form field, and when the user enters information, the Java Script code validates its format and, if necessary, displays an error message and blocks the form from being submitted.These functions check the validity of a UK postcode specified by the supplied parameter. The definition of a valid postcode has been taken from the official specification, and from the list of BFPO codes.

